#actlocal is a campaign asking people to act on the importance of supporting local and independent businesses. We began this campaign in Bristol, to showcase a city which is leading by example. Already widely known for its support of independents and shopping locally, Bristol offers a great starting ground.
We launched a call out online and in print around the city. To start the campaign we offered up to 20 local businesses a chance to be part of our #actlocal documentary. It will showcase Bristol’s best loved and undiscovered independents & small businesses, promoting what they do best. We will then share this with the world, hoping to reach 1000’s of people over the country.
Our aim is to change people’s perceptions about where they shop and which businesses they support. We want to eventually illustrate how important it is to #actlocal all over the UK.
So far the campaign has been very well received. People have said it has made them think about the way they spend there money, and has given them an insight into businesses around the city they wouldn’t have otherwise known about.
We encourage everyone to support local businesses and we’ll also be starting a Kickstarter soon so we can eventually, take the #actlocal campaign across the UK.
